Main duties of the jobDelivery of specialist pharmacy services within GUH,byworking as part of theteam of MedicineDirectorate Pharmacists.
Workingclosely with theCardiologyMDT,attendingward roundsto deliver clinical pharmacy servicesto this specialist area.
Workingalongside the MDT to manageCardiologymedicines expenditure, and horizon scanning for new and economically beneficial treatment options.
Working with medical and nursing colleagues to develop medicines policies and guidelines that promote evidence based and economical prescribing, embedding national strategies into clinical practice.
Strong teamwork and communication skills are vital for this role, and the post holder will work alongside pharmacists, pharmacytechniciansand pharmacy assistants to deliver a patient-focused pharmacy service.
Delivery of education and training to pharmacist trainees, juniorpharmacistsand multidisciplinary colleagues;focusingondevelopments in pharmaceutical care withinCardiology.
Collaborative working with pharmacy colleagues across all sites tomaintaincontinuity of care forpatients, andenhance working practices.

This post may be offered under Annex 21 of the NHS Terms and Conditions of Service. Annex 21 applies where a candidate does not yet meet the full requirements of the role but can be appointed as a trainee and offered a structured training programme to allow development to the required standard. During the training period, salary will be paid as a percentage of the fully qualified rate in accordance with Annex 21 provisions. Upon successful completion of training and attainment of required competencies, the post holder will move to the appropriate spine point of the full pay band for the role.
